Senior Backend Engineer · Wrocław, Poland

Systems built to last

I build the backend systems that make products work - reliable, scalable, ready for production. 7 years of experience, from architecture to delivery. Got a project? Let's talk.

Maciek Bartosik

By day I work on a large distributed backend - microservices, gRPC, GCP, observability at scale. By night I'm building TutAll, a SaaS platform for tutors, which means I think about systems from both sides: engineering and product.

I'm an early adopter of AI-assisted development - I use Claude Code daily and actively promote that workflow across my team. In practice: faster delivery, fewer rabbit holes, better code.

If you have a backend challenge that needs senior attention - let's talk. I work best when I can own a problem end-to-end.

Go / GolangMicroservicesgRPCGCPReactClaude CodeAI-assisted dev PostgreSQLPrometheusGrafanaOpenTelemetryGitLab CIDockerREST APIsKubernetes
⚙️
Backend architecture
Multiple microservices, millions of requests per day, designed for scale.
🤖
AI-powered workflow
Faster delivery with Claude Code and AI-assisted development.
🔍
Observability
P99 latency tracking, distributed tracing across services.
🧭
Senior review
Code quality gates, architecture decisions, mentoring.
Commitment
up to 20h / week
Format
Remote · B2B
Open to ongoing contracts as well as one-off projects
Release automation bot
Slack bot that automates the entire release process - changelog generation, version tagging, production deploys, team notifications. Replaced a manual workflow that used to take 30+ minutes per release.
API Gateway
Built from scratch as a proxy layer for all external API calls. Identified caching opportunities that significantly reduced response times across dependent services.
Observability stack
Set up the full monitoring stack from zero - distributed tracing, context-aware logging, metrics dashboards. Now the first thing the team reaches for during incidents.
Data pipeline optimization
Identified bottlenecks through traces and metrics in a data processing pipeline. Redesigned for parallel execution - significant throughput improvement.
Claude Code workflow
Custom Git automation built around Claude Code - pre-commit hooks, branch management, slash commands for PR creation and code review. Daily driver for AI-assisted development.
Messaging integrations
Built Instagram and Telegram messaging integrations for LiveChat - webhooks, media handling, OAuth, real-time message delivery. The unglamorous work that makes products talk to each other.

Let's talk.

// part-time · remote · B2B

maciek@bartosik.wtf +48 530 811 093 or Book a call →